Title: Loan Programs with Continuing Compliance Requirements Accounting Policies: A. Scope of Presentation The accompanying schedule presents only the expenditures incurred by the City of Vallejo, California, that are reimbursable under federal programs of federal financial assistance. For the purposes of this schedule, federal awards include both federal financial assistance received directly from a federal agency, as well as federal funds received indirectly by the City from a non-federal agency or other organization. Only the portion of program expenditures reimbursable with such federal funds is reported in the accompanying schedule. Program expenditures in excess of the maximum federal reimbursement authorized or the portion of the program expenditures that were funded with state, local or other non-federal funds are excluded from the accompanying schedule. Negative amounts shown on the Schedule represent adjustments or credits made in the normal course of business to amounts reported as expenditures in prior years. B. Basis of Accounting The expenditures included in the accompanying schedule were reported on the modified accrual basis of accounting. Under the modified accrual basis of accounting, expenditures are incurred when the City becomes obligated for payment as a result of the receipt of the related goods and services. Expenditures reported included any property or equipment acquisitions incurred under the federal program. De Minimis Rate Used: N Rate Explanation: N/A The program loans listed below are administered directly by the City, and balances and transactions relating to these programs are included in the City’s basic financial statements. Loans made during the fiscal year, if any, are included in the federal expenditures presented in the Schedule of Expenditures of Federal Awards. The balance of loans outstanding at June 30, 2023 consists of: 14.218 - Community Development Block Grants Loan Program $1,560,361, 14.218 - Community Development Block Grants Loan Program - Neighborhood Stabilization Program $1,931,159, 14.239 - Home Investment Partnerships Loan Program $2,570,153 for a total of $6,061,673.
